Ctwo is the latest offering from French newcomer, Kije Manito, released 8th September.
Hot off the heels of his musical debut, Kije Manito returns to bring us the second track from his sophomore EP, Majestaju. Pairing the silky, female vocals with a solid blend of glitchy electronica and future pop. Ctwo embodies all that is “Kije Manito”, which translates to “A Great Spirit” in Native American Indian, a dreamy combination that draws inspirations from world music, funk and hip hop.
Kije Manito’s debut EP, Majestaju is set to be release on 8th September 2015, so keep your ears to the ground, Kije Manito is set to detonate onto the blogosphere.
